Gutter clean ... what would u have quoted ?
« on: April 29, 2011, 04:49:56 pm »
Regular customer asked me to quote to clean their gutters out ... bungerlow with gutters on 2 sides about 90 foot in total plus a little amount on the dormer so guessed 2 hours work @ £30 an hour quoted £60.

They thought it was too expensive  ???

What would u have quoted ?
